Apple is pretty famous for doing a lot of price ladder stuff. You can jump up to the next tier of a product by paying an extra $100 or so, and then once you get into that next tier, you see that the upgraded product has a cool feature you can unlock for another $100 or so.
Those price ladders are pretty carefully crafted and they make the company a lot of money. I’ll bet that they’re going to keep those price points the same until all MacBooks and iPads are being sold sans charger.
